The other day; I noticed like 10 people viewing my site and since the new forum has only been up a few hours at that point, I found it suspicious. After running a whois on the IP address; I discovered that the IP is associated with the ZBot/Zeus banking Trojan.

I set up a ban for the IP range 123.125.71.*. I had no more visits from that IP range since. Well, until today when I saw 5 users on at once and went to check it out. According the Active users list, that same IP range was viewing postings.

Is the ban not working; and if not, how do I fix this issue?

Web Wiz Forums has IP banning not IP Blacking, which when an IP address or range is banned anyone on an banned IP will not be able to register or post within forums. It does not stop them viewing public forums.

For IP Blacking you want to do that within IIS, which can often be setup in the web.config file if your IIS server supports IP Blocking.

If you are using IIS 7 or 8 you should be able to block IP addresses from accessing your website through the websites web.config file.

Check with your hosting if they have the IIS IP and Domain Restrictions module installed.
